At Look of Australia we allow 45 minutes to deliver a professional, comprehensive vision test and eye health exam.
We are a private billing practice- meaning there is a consultation fee, for which you are eligible a Medicare rebate. This fee includes all retinal photography, which is an essential part of your eye health assessment. Please bring your Medicare card for immediate rebate processing into your bank account. The out of pocket expense will be approximately $40 for the whole 45 minute appointment.
Private health insurance contributes towards spectacles and/ or contact lenses but not the consultation fee.
